Answer:

x = 6

y = 5

Step-by-step explanation:

Solving linear equations with Substitution method:

y = 3x - 13    ------------(i)

y = x - 1 --------------(ii)

Substitute y = x - 1 in equation (i),

     x - 1 = 3x - 13

Add 13 to both sides,

  x - 1 + 13 = 3x

     x + 12  = 3x

Subtract 'x' from both sides,

           12 = 3x - x

            2x = 12

Divide both sides by 2,

              x = 12 ÷ 2

               [tex]\sf \boxed{\bf x = 6}[/tex]

Substitute x = 6 in equation (ii)

  y = 6 - 1

   [tex]\boxed{\bf y = 5}[/tex]
